This book selects more than 200 kinds of commonly used ingredients in daily life, and introduces in detail a total of 1,000 Hunan dishes made with these food ingredients that are widely circulated and suitable for home cooking. There are both traditional dishes and innovative dishes, featuring both meat and vegetables, and various methods. Specifically divided into:
◆Vegetarian dishes: mainly include vegetables, mushrooms, soy products, etc., With a total of 325 dishes introduced.
◆Livestock meat: mainly including pork, beef, mutton, etc., With a total of 260 dishes introduced.
◆Poultry and eggs: mainly including chicken, duck, pigeon, quail and various eggs, with a total of 154 dishes introduced.
◆Aquatic products: mainly including fish, shrimp, crab, soft-shell turtle and other aquatic products, with a total of 187 dishes introduced.
◆Dim sum staple food: a variety of delicious dim sum and common Hunan specialty staple food, a total of 74 dishes.
At the same time, we have included some practical columns in the book:
◆ "Health Hall": 64, introducing health knowledge about food.
◆ "Cooking Sharing": 65 items, introducing cooking experience, especially the preparation methods of some unique Hunan cuisine ingredients, including chopped peppers, pickled beans, etc.
◆ "Suitable and mutually exclusive": 67 items, in the form of diagrams, intuitively and clearly introducing the knowledge of common foods that are compatible with each other.
